Mahmoud Abbas: Hamas,an important movement

      Palestinian Authority President Mahmoud Abbas has reiterated his refusal to recognize Israel as a Jewish state. Speaking to reporters in Saudi Arabia, Abbas said that "from a historical perspective there are two states: Israel and Palestine. In Israel, there are Jews and others living there. This we are willing to recognize, nothing else." The Palestinians recognition of Israel as a Jewish state, which Jerusalem demands, is meant to bolster Israel's position that rejects the return of Palestinian refugees to areas inside the Green Line - the border before the 1967 Six-Day War. Earlier on Saturday, after meeting with Egyptian President Hosni Mubarak in Cairo, Abbas said that there will be meetings in Moscow and Paris to follow up on this week's Mideast peace conference in Annapolis, Maryland. Earlier, Abbas told reporters in Cairo that there would be meetings in Moscow and Paris to follow up on the peace summit in Annapolis. After meeting with Egyptian President Hosni Mubarak, he said that a special Palestinian negotiating team, led by Abu Ala, will handle final-status negotiations with Israel, due to begin on the 12th of December. And, Abbas, added, he remains open to talks with Hamas, when it ends its coup in Gaza. Hamas and other allied militant groups have strongly opposed the resumption of peace talks with Israel, maintaining that Abbas lacks the political legitimacy to speak on behalf of all Palestinians. Hamas and Abbas-led Fatah have been locked in a bitter struggle since the former seized control over the Gaza Strip in June, leaving only the West Bank under Fatah control. Abbas on Saturday told reporters that he is open to holding talks with Hamas. "We have had talks with Hamas for the past four or five years, he said. We don't mind having talks because they are part of the Palestinian people and we will not give up this part of the people and we will not ignore them." "We consider it (Hamas) an important movement," he continued. "When it ends its coup, we will be ready to talk", Haaretz reported.(22,01)
